Museum of the Marine - Jacksonville, NC
A world class museum that will honor the contributions and sacrifices of Marines, their units, their families, and the Carolina communities that support them by making known the personal stories that reflect the courage and dedication that are the hallmarks of our Nation’s history.
The Detachment is accepting donations for the Museum of the Marine. Current total: $500
